Nogometni Klub Kras Associazione Sportiva Dilettantistica is a semiprofessional Italian association football club located in Repen, a village in the comune of Monrupino, Friuli Venezia Giulia. The fanbase of the club is the Slovene community that populate the Friuli Venezia Giulia region.

The owner and main sponsor of the club is the Koimpex company. The president of the club is Goran Kocman and the sporting director is Goran Kocman–whose father, Vojmir Kocman, runs Koimpex.
History
Kras was founded in 1986, on the basis of the Olimpija club, from Gabrovizza, which played in the Terza Categoria of Italian football. Olimpija then became the Circolo Sportivo Kras in Sgonico, and in 1986 it officially became Football Club Kras. In two seasons, starting in 2004–05, they progressed from the Seconda Categoria on to the Promozione level, where in the 2006–07 season they finished in fourth place.
In 2007–08 the club was coached by former Soviet Union and Belarus international player Sergei Aleinikov. The contact was made due to Koimpex's work with companies in Belarus.
Serie D
The club successively won promotion to Eccellenza in 2008–09.
At the end of 2009-10 Eccellenza season the club was promoted to Serie D for the first time.
The subsequent season was relegated to Eccellenza Friuli – Venezia Giulia, but in the next season was immediately promoted to Serie D for the second time.
